PE rape accused to get trial date



A 26-year-old man accused of raping a severely mentally disabled woman will find out on Tuesday when his trial will start in the Port Elizabeth High Court.
It is alleged that on June 25 2016 the woman, 20, who is not being named because she is a victim of a sex crime, accompanied the man to a tavern in Kwadwesi to buy beers.
According to the indictment, he took her to a bushy area on their way to the tavern, and raped her.
